Econolite acquires RAI Products to strengthen its presence in the Southeast. The acquisition broadens the One-Stop-Shop portfolio of transportation solutions.

Econolite acquires RAI Products (RAI) through the purchase of its operational business in Charlotte, NC. This strategic move enables Econolite to further expand its One-Stop-Shop portfolio of ITS solutions. Furthermore, it strengthens vendor relations and distribution reach throughout the Southeast region.

Why Econolite Acquires RAI Products

“It was exciting when we established our partnership with RAI as an Econolite distributor back in 2011,” said Jim Madden, Econolite’s Vice President, Eastern Sales. “I am equally excited about this expanded relationship and the opportunity to leverage our joint resources in delivering continued high-quality traffic management technologies and services to our customers.”

Founders established RAI in 1954, and the company has demonstrated continued growth for 70 years. Currently, the team serves the transportation management industry throughout the Southeastern United States. This organization remains one of the largest stocking distributors of traffic signal equipment in the industry. Additionally, RAI maintains an impeccable reputation for the on-time delivery of ITS software and hardware.

About Econolite – part of Umovity

Econolite serves as the North American market leader in intelligent traffic management solutions with over 90 years of experience. To date, the company has provided more than 150,000 traffic controllers for over 57,000 intersections. Furthermore, over 400 agencies across North America have installed our leading traffic management software.

The organization prides itself on being the leading One-Stop-Shop provider across its four pillars: Cabinets, Controllers, Systems, and Sensors. With nearly 1,000 employees, the team drives innovation in safety solutions and automated vehicle research. Bridgepoint acquired a majority stake in the company in June 2022, creating a dynamic partnership with PTV Group. Consequently, both entities have been united under the brand Umovity since 2023.

About RAI Products

RAI Products (RAI) operates as a premier distributor of traffic control and safety equipment in Charlotte, NC. As a family-owned company in business for 70 years, the team remains committed to providing quality services to municipalities and DOTs. The firm represents leading manufacturers of ITS solutions throughout the Southeast U.S.

Currently, RAI stocks every component needed to build signalized intersections, ranging from cabinets to loop detector sealants. This experienced team also provides on-site training to ensure a smooth transition for products deployed in the field. Because they possess outstanding product knowledge, they provide customer support that is second to none.
